Description

As published on SAM.gov.

The Joint Recruiting Facilities Program (JRFP) has a requirement to provide bullet-resisting capability for the work spaces inside all identified Military Services (Services) recruiting offices or other government specified locations. Bullet-resisting capability signifies that protection is provided against complete penetration, passage of fragments of projectiles, or spalling [fragmentation] of the protective material, to the degree that injury would not occur to a person standing directly behind the bullet-resisting barrier. The Services are comprised of the following:

1) Air Force;

2) Air Force Reserve;

3) Air National Guard;

4) Army;

5) Army National Guard; and 6) Navy. The bullet-resisting capability required shall be met with the procurement of bullet-resisting panels certified at a Legacy Level 8 or UL-RF-H designation, under standard UL 752-2023 of the American National Standards Institute (ANSI)/Underwriters Laboratories (UL), “Bullet-Resisting Equipment,” to be installed up against existing cubicles, walls or in open areas. This solicitation is issued as a Firm Fixed-Price Single Award Task Order Contract (SATOC). Task Orders of varying dollar amounts will be awarded within a period extending up to five years.
